Job description

POSITION PURPOSE

R.T. Moore has several exciting opportunities for a Field Engineering intern. We are looking for college students majoring in engineering or construction management programs that are ready to hit the ground running as an intern! Our internship experience provides challenging and rewarding work opportunities for college students who have a hard work ethic, a passion for construction, and want to build something that matters in our community.

DUTIES, TASKS, AND RESPONSIBILITIES

Experience Gained as an R.T. Moore Field Engineering Intern :

  • Customized internship path
  • Ability to work in a fast pace construction environment on a variety of different projects
  • Assigned a Field Engineer mentor to discuss your weekly experiences
  • Deep understanding of R.T. Moore quality standards and code
  • Develop professional skills that will enable future success in the industry
  • OSHA 10 Hours Certificate

Key Responsibilities :

  • Support work with Field Engineer, Project Manager, or Field Superintendent as required
  • Apply Trimble knowledge to assist with project layout
  • Interpret engineering drawings and provide assistance in the field
  • Assist in material take offs and estimating
  • Review project drawings and coordinate any design changes
  • Assist with project coordination
  • Assist with project safety requirements / initiatives
  • Assigned a specific project based on business needs
